Method
1.Sift flours together into a large bowl. Stir in sugar. In a jug, whisk together milk and egg.
2.Make a well in the centre of the flour mixture and gradually whisk in milk mixture (if preferred, this may be done with a hand blender or a food processor) until smooth. Allow to stand for at least 15 minutes.
3.Spray a small non-stick frying pan with cooking oil. Heat on high.
4.Pour 1-2 tablespoons of batter into the hot pan, swirling to cover base – pour out any excess. Allow to cook for 1-2 minutes until lightly golden then turn to cook the other side. Transfer to a plate. Repeat with remaining batter.
5.Serve crepes folded, topped with strawberries and passionfruit. Accompany with vanilla Fruche or low-fat vanilla yoghurt.
Add a little more milk or water to the batter if it has become thick (mixture should be like pouring cream). Crepes should be thinner than pancakes and can be stacked on top of each other on a plate as they’re cooked. You can use canned passionfruit in place of fresh.
